Sandcastles

We were always together.
Known as the three musketeers
From ever since I can remember
And by everyone far and near.
The three of us had so much fun
Fun I couldn’t see ending.
But now those days are sadly done
For we had quit pretending.
We easily drifted apart
Like drift seeds out at sea.
Although I held her close to heart,
I moved on peacefully.
Then, on the playground I met her.
Instantly, I was enthralled.
Until I faced the green-eyed monster
Did our relationship fall.
Another girl deceived me
As she, like a snake, changed her skin.
And one I connected with spiritually,
I have since lost touch with.
Although you hope your sandcastle will always stand,
It’s too weak to brace the tides of time.
In the end, you’re left with the broken pieces in hand.
But you still look for someone to rebuild it with one more time.
